The Round Table Location

The Round Table is located at 56 C-D, East Capitol Drive, Kapitolyo, Pasig City. This is a Philippine restaurant near the Kapitolyo.The average price range at The Round Table is around ₱ 300 / Person,and the opening hours are 8:00 - 18:00.The Round Table is a well-known gourmet restaurant in the Kapitolyo area. There are different kinds of food in The Round Table that are worth trying. If you have any questions,please contact +6327061668.

  • Farouk Rizki

    4.0

    The reviews are correct! We wanted a new place to bring our friends for lunch today. As we were searching last week, my husband chanced upon this small restaurant in kapitolyo. We haven't tried their food before, so we were apprehesive. We relied purely on the good reviews posted here in website. With a blind eye, we still reserved for a group of 20 set this sunday lunch. The featured cuisine for today is spanish food. We did not make a mistake. The reviews are correct, other than space, the food were good enough to rave about. There were no dishes that i wouldn't eat again. The roast beef was already worth the trip. We also ordered a carrot cake and it was to die for. Obviously, they did not scrimp on the ingredients. The staff was more than happy to help. The chef, was shy. Only until we threatened yo give them poor ratings did he agree to meet us. And when he did, our group gave him a most heartfelt round of applause to show our appreciation for a jib well done. Will i come back? Yes, definitely!

  • Catherine Husada

    3.0

    Food: Go for their roast beef. That's the only memorable there. Do not expect too much because the place is intended for food tasting and for some who wants to dine. Other meals that time (around 4-5 total dishes) are forgettable. But one good thing is that they do have themed cuisines within the week. Price: For around P300, this is considered an affordable all-you-can-eat restaurant. However, do not expect different choices. As you will only get 4-5 choices of food (I think that includes the rice). Location: Parking is an issue here but what I do like about Round Table is that the place is homey, inviting, clean, and a good spot for private dining parties. Service: Very nice personnel. Smiling, accommodating people. Will I come back again? If I'll ever be in that area, yes.

  • Idil Cengiz

    4.0

    Food - 4.0/5Had their Spanish buffet last night (8/7/16)... food was a niche above good but still can be great, highlights were the Paella Negra, Roast Beef and Pork Salpicao...  I guess, i felt that the taste profile were somewhat similar, (read: all garlic infused like Sopa de ajo, garlic chicken, pork salpicao), so i guess if you included tomato based dish or a veggie dish then it would have been a tad better.  Drink suggestions: diversify your drinks menu, just canned sodas will not cut it... if for convenience, you would be a stickler for canned drinks then go the nearest S&R and diversify (think Cherry Coke, Peach Seltzers, Ginger Ale, etc)Ambience - 3.5/5Also, your music playlist is HORRIBLE... eating Spanish food while listening to Pusong Bato isn't a swell combination... and i was seated at the table nearest the door and i thought it was locked from the inside, lo and behold, someone wrongly exited through that door and it opened wide... my phone was lying on the table the whole time beside an open door which i know nothing about... that is quite dangerous.Service - 3.5/5Service can be improved as well. The small buffet table needs to be filled much quicker and when asking for water and/or the limited drinks menu, it was hard to call the attention of the servers (there were 3 last night). Overall - 4.0/5For P350 per person, although the food selection is limited (2 paellas, 2 viands - pork salpicao and garlic chicken, 1 roast beef, 1 pasta, 1 appetizer, 1 soup, 1 dessert), the food is delicious. The roast beef is outstanding. If you're easily overwhelmed by a lot of food then this is the resto for you... Call for reservations though... limited tables available.

  • Jovy Garcia

    3.0

    A quaint venue that accommodates a few small groups of diners at a time, this restaurant makes you feel like you hired the services of a caterer in your home. Servers are at the ready, and the buffet areas were constantly refilled. The menu is supposedly themed Spanish, but the dishes were bland and needed some character. The Paella Negra and Seafood Paella looked appetizing but tasted insipid and were dry. The Pork Salpicao and Garlic Chicken similarly lacked flavor. The Garlic Soup and Sardines Aglio Olio Pasta were okay. What I did enjoy was the Beef Roast, Salmon Croquettes, and Creme Catalan. I couldn't taste the salmon in the croquettes, but I found the texture and size of the potato balls just right, with the aioli adding the right tang. The beef roast is by far the best I've had - it was tender and palatable, far from what I usually get elsewhere where beef roasts are chewy, dry, and tasteless unless submerged in sauce. The dessert was simple, thick, and creamy. I went back for seconds.
